I went to check the oil today and the dipstick smelled of gas and the oil color was very light and transparent. I've been blowing out a fair amount of white smoke at start up and idle. I do have a few oil drips that i need to track down and diagnose, I was told i need new valve cover gaskets and that might be part of the issue.
But how would this happen and what can id do about it? :|
